Minister Naledi Pandor hosts Austrian counterpart for Bilateral Consultations, 14 Dec

The Minister of International Relations and Cooperation, Dr Naledi Pandor, will host the Austrian Federal Minister for European and International Affairs, HE Mr Alexander Schallenberg, for Bilateral Consultations.

The visit by Minister Schallenberg will serve as a platform to discuss South Africa-Austria bilateral relations as well as international issues of mutual concern.

South Africa and Austria have longstanding bilateral relations, which are currently on an upward trajectory, with South Africa having successfully hosted the Third Meeting of the South Africa-Austria Bilateral Consultations in Pretoria on 7 June 2022, and with the prospect of a State Visit from Austria planned for 2024.

The main areas of cooperation are:

  • trade and investment
  • ⁠higher education, science and innovation
  • ⁠energy
  • ⁠environment
  • ⁠arts and culture.

South Africa is positioned as Austria’s main trade and investment partner in Africa. Almost a third of Austria’s exports to Africa are destined for the South African market, and more than a third of all African exports to Austria come from South Africa.

The two Ministers are expected to hold a media briefing at the conclusion of the meeting.
